Russia's digital ministry has sought the support of law enforcement agencies to lift a ban on the U.S. gaming platform Roblox. The decision comes after the company assured enhanced safety measures for younger users, aligning with Russian law.

The communication watchdog Roskomnadzor had imposed the ban last December, citing child safety concerns. This action had led to discontent among Russian users, even prompting a rare protest in the Siberian city of Tomsk.

Roblox has agreed to implement age-based access restrictions and other measures to curb harmful content, signaling its willingness to adapt its platform to comply with local regulations.
